What You Need for Voice Lessons in Castro Valley

Families in Castro Valley can prepare for voice lessons by thinking about space, audio, lyrics, and water before buying extras. Keep lyrics, assigned music, water, and a pencil nearby so the student can mark vowels, breaths, rhythms, and reminders during the lesson. Sources like Music Unlimited and Hupalo and Repasky Pipe Organs work best after the teacher has named the music, supplies, or listening setup the student actually needs. A separate microphone, speaker, or second screen can wait until style goals, accompaniment needs, or recording plans make it genuinely useful. The best starting setup supports healthy singing, clear feedback, and easy follow-through on the teacher's weekly notes. For more setup guidance, read our first online music lesson guide.

The basic setup is reliable internet, a camera device, a quiet standing space, water, printed lyrics or music, and a pencil. Most beginners can start simply, though a speaker, headphones, or second device may help when assigned accompaniment tracks are part of practice, with a clear next practice step.

Most voice students can begin with the built-in device audio if the room is quiet and the teacher can hear clearly. If amplified singing becomes part of the plan, the teacher can help sort out microphone placement, headphones, playback, and room noise. If Music Unlimited is convenient, use it for practical audio or stand questions without assuming a microphone is required.

Children often start singing around ages 6 to 8, but teens and adults can begin successfully too. A younger singer should be able to focus briefly, echo simple patterns, follow directions, and enjoy singing without pressure, with practical guidance for the student's current level, so families understand what to listen for during practice.
